Home
last modified time | relevance | path

Searched refs:p_elem (Results 1 – 6 of 6) sorted by relevance

/system/bt/stack/sdp/
Dsdp_api.c724 tSDP_PROTOCOL_ELEM *p_elem) in sdp_fill_proto_elem() argument
746 p_elem->protocol_uuid = layer_uuid; in sdp_fill_proto_elem()
747 p_elem->num_params = 0; in sdp_fill_proto_elem()
756 p_elem->params[p_elem->num_params++] = p_sattr->attr_value.v.u16; in sdp_fill_proto_elem()
758 p_elem->params[p_elem->num_params++] = p_sattr->attr_value.v.u8; in sdp_fill_proto_elem()
760 if (p_elem->num_params >= SDP_MAX_PROTOCOL_PARAMS) in sdp_fill_proto_elem()
783 …SDP_FindProtocolListElemInRec (tSDP_DISC_REC *p_rec, UINT16 layer_uuid, tSDP_PROTOCOL_ELEM *p_elem) in SDP_FindProtocolListElemInRec() argument
795 return sdp_fill_proto_elem(p_attr, layer_uuid, p_elem); in SDP_FindProtocolListElemInRec()
816 …DP_FindAddProtoListsElemInRec (tSDP_DISC_REC *p_rec, UINT16 layer_uuid, tSDP_PROTOCOL_ELEM *p_elem) in SDP_FindAddProtoListsElemInRec() argument
834 if ( (ret = sdp_fill_proto_elem(p_sattr, layer_uuid, p_elem)) == TRUE) in SDP_FindAddProtoListsElemInRec()
/system/bt/stack/gatt/
Dgatt_utils.c306 tGATT_HDL_LIST_ELEM * p_elem= &p_cb->hdl_list[0]; in gatt_alloc_hdl_buffer() local
308 for (i = 0; i < GATT_MAX_SR_PROFILES; i++, p_elem++) in gatt_alloc_hdl_buffer()
312 memset(p_elem, 0, sizeof(tGATT_HDL_LIST_ELEM)); in gatt_alloc_hdl_buffer()
313 p_elem->in_use = TRUE; in gatt_alloc_hdl_buffer()
314 p_elem->svc_db.svc_buffer = fixed_queue_new(SIZE_MAX); in gatt_alloc_hdl_buffer()
315 return p_elem; in gatt_alloc_hdl_buffer()
411 tGATT_HDL_LIST_ELEM *p_elem = &gatt_cb.hdl_list[0]; in gatt_free_srvc_db_buffer_app_id() local
414 for (i = 0; i < GATT_MAX_SR_PROFILES; i ++, p_elem ++) in gatt_free_srvc_db_buffer_app_id()
416 if (memcmp(p_app_id, &p_elem->asgn_range.app_uuid128, sizeof(tBT_UUID)) == 0) in gatt_free_srvc_db_buffer_app_id()
418 while (!fixed_queue_is_empty(p_elem->svc_db.svc_buffer)) in gatt_free_srvc_db_buffer_app_id()
[all …]
/system/bt/btif/src/
Dbtif_gatt_multi_adv_util.c341 tBTA_BLE_PROP_ELEM *p_elem = &p_prop->elem[0]; in btif_gattc_copy_datacb() local
342 p_elem->adv_type = BTM_BLE_AD_TYPE_SERVICE_DATA; in btif_gattc_copy_datacb()
343 p_elem->len = p_adv_data->service_data_len; in btif_gattc_copy_datacb()
344 memcpy(p_elem->val, p_adv_data->p_service_data, in btif_gattc_copy_datacb()
/system/bt/stack/include/
Dsdp_api.h369 tSDP_PROTOCOL_ELEM *p_elem);
385 tSDP_PROTOCOL_ELEM *p_elem);
/system/bt/stack/btm/
Dbtm_ble_gap.c1364 tBTM_BLE_PROP_ELEM *p_elem; in btm_ble_build_adv_data() local
1595 p_elem = &p_data->proprietary.elem[i]; in btm_ble_build_adv_data()
1597 … if (len >= (MIN_ADV_LENGTH + p_elem->len))/* len byte(1) + ATTR type(1) + Uuid len(2) in btm_ble_build_adv_data()
1600 *p ++ = p_elem->len + 1; /* Uuid len + value length */ in btm_ble_build_adv_data()
1601 *p ++ = p_elem->adv_type; in btm_ble_build_adv_data()
1602 ARRAY_TO_STREAM(p, p_elem->val, p_elem->len); in btm_ble_build_adv_data()
1604 len -= (MIN_ADV_LENGTH + p_elem->len); in btm_ble_build_adv_data()
/system/bt/stack/avdt/
Davdt_msg.c583 static UINT8 avdt_msg_prs_cfg(tAVDT_CFG *p_cfg, UINT8 *p, UINT16 len, UINT8* p_elem, UINT8 sig_id) in avdt_msg_prs_cfg() argument
764 *p_elem = elem; in avdt_msg_prs_cfg()